Used to be that if you hit play on Browse Artists/Albums/Genres, it would play everything. With the 'browse music' feature, it doesn't do that. In fact fi you hit play on just about anything on the Squeezebox Home menu it just goes to the now playing screen...
Dean said this was taken out for a reason, so maybe this should be a selectable option?
one reason to have taken it out would be due to numerous complaints about the delay before playing. often, playing this way created huge playlists that would take the player offline while the server compiled the playlist. I think, however, that the real reason for the loss of this command might be the way that the home menu was redone. the old methods of playing from top level items was confusing and looked as if a number of them didn't really do anything. there is a note in Home.pm about this. Again, this needs some decision as to how it 'should' work becuase there are many ways to handle it, and some question as to what needs to be fixed vs tossed out.
